#2d1676 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d1676 is composed of 17.6% red, 8.6%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.9% cyan, 81.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 254.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 27.5%. #2d1676 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a2cec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#2d1676 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d1676 has RGB values of R:45, G:22,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.81,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 2954870.

Shades and Tints of #2d1676
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f4f1fc is the lightest one.
